Better collaboration through breaking down language barriers

We have learnt from our colleagues working locally on community development across the world that language creates a significant barrier to sharing learning and expertise.

To address this, breaking down barriers of geography and language, we’ve created an experimental discussion platform to test out tools to allow free-flowing multi-lingual communication. It allows participants to post in their own language, and to read posts from all other contributors in their own language too.
